COLOR VISUAL INDICATOR OF ABSORBED DOSE OF IONIZING RADIATION AND PROCESS OF ITS MANUFACTURE Russian patent published in 2004 - IPC

Abstract RU 2225625 C2

FIELD: mass radiation sterilization of articles of medical assignment. SUBSTANCE: indicator has additional layers, namely, adhesive sublayer and reflecting layer in addition to substrate and radiation-sensitive layer. Adhesive sublayer is made of copolymers of vinyl row or their mixture and is put on flexible backing. Reflecting layer is built on base of metals of I-VIII groups, or their salts and/or oxides, polymer binder and plasticizer and is arranged between adhesive sublayer and radiation- sensitive layer. Indicator has additional protective layer placed above radiation-sensitive layer which comprises UV absorber and polymer binder. Radiation-sensitive layer also includes plasticizers. In process of manufacture of indicator adhesive sublayer incorporating copolymers of vinyl row or their mixtures and reflecting layer built on base of metals of I-VIII groups, or their salts, and/or oxides, polymer binder and plasticizer is consistently applied to uninterruptedly moving flexible backing in parallel with application of radiation-sensitive layer made of polymer binder, luminophor and halogen-carrying sensitizer and its drying. After application of radiation-sensitive layer additional protective layer including UV absorber and polymer binder is applied. Then radiation-sensitive layer is injected with plasticizers. Each layer is dried after its application. EFFECT: increased sensitivity, stability, light resistance and mechanical strength. 7 cl, 1 tbl
